Subject: [PATCH 02/11] proc_sysctl: move helper which creates required subdirectories

Move the code which creates the subdirectories for a ctl table
into a helper routine so to make it easier to review. Document
the goal.

This creates no functional changes.

Signed-off-by: Luis Chamberlain <[email protected]>
---
fs/proc/proc_sysctl.c | 56 ++++++++++++++++++++++++-------------------
1 file changed, 32 insertions(+), 24 deletions(-)

diff --git a/fs/proc/proc_sysctl.c b/fs/proc/proc_sysctl.c
index 1df0beb50dbe..6b9b2694d430 100644
--- a/fs/proc/proc_sysctl.c
+++ b/fs/proc/proc_sysctl.c
@@ -1283,6 +1283,35 @@ static int insert_links(struct ctl_table_header *head)
return err;
}

+/* Find the directory for the ctl_table. If one is not found create it. */
+static struct ctl_dir *sysctl_mkdir_p(struct ctl_dir *dir, const char *path)
+{
+ const char *name, *nextname;
+
+ for (name = path; name; name = nextname) {
+ int namelen;
+ nextname = strchr(name, '/');
+ if (nextname) {
+ namelen = nextname - name;
+ nextname++;
+ } else {
+ namelen = strlen(name);
+ }
+ if (namelen == 0)
+ continue;
+
+ /*
+ * namelen ensures if name is "foo/bar/yay" only foo is
+ * registered first. We traverse as if using mkdir -p and
+ * return a ctl_dir for the last directory entry.
+ */
+ dir = get_subdir(dir, name, namelen);
+ if (IS_ERR(dir))
+ break;
+ }
+ return dir;
+}
+
/**
* __register_sysctl_table - register a leaf sysctl table
* @set: Sysctl tree to register on
@@ -1334,7 +1363,6 @@ struct ctl_table_header *__register_sysctl_table(
{
struct ctl_table_root *root = set->dir.header.root;
struct ctl_table_header *header;
- const char *name, *nextname;
struct ctl_dir *dir;
struct ctl_table *entry;
struct ctl_node *node;
@@ -1359,29 +1387,9 @@ struct ctl_table_header *__register_sysctl_table(
dir->header.nreg++;
spin_unlock(&sysctl_lock);

- /* Find the directory for the ctl_table */
- for (name = path; name; name = nextname) {
- int namelen;
- nextname = strchr(name, '/');
- if (nextname) {
- namelen = nextname - name;
- nextname++;
- } else {
- namelen = strlen(name);
- }
- if (namelen == 0)
- continue;
-
- /*
- * namelen ensures if name is "foo/bar/yay" only foo is
- * registered first. We traverse as if using mkdir -p and
- * return a ctl_dir for the last directory entry.
- */
- dir = get_subdir(dir, name, namelen);
- if (IS_ERR(dir))
- goto fail;
- }
-
+ dir = sysctl_mkdir_p(dir, path);
+ if (IS_ERR(dir))
+ goto fail;
spin_lock(&sysctl_lock);
if (insert_header(dir, header))
goto fail_put_dir_locked;
